人工智能和機(jī)器學(xué)習(xí)的區(qū)別
“機(jī)器學(xué)習(xí)”和“人工智能”這兩個(gè)術(shù)語之間存在很多混淆。有些人將它們互換使用,而另一些人則認(rèn)為它們是兩個(gè)完全不同的概念。在這篇博文中,我們將探討機(jī)器學(xué)習(xí)和人工智能之間的區(qū)別,并解釋為什么它們是兩個(gè)不同的概念。
什么是人工智能?
人工智能是計(jì)算機(jī)科學(xué)的一個(gè)分支,它處理智能代理的創(chuàng)建,智能代理是可以推理、學(xué)習(xí)和自主行動(dòng)的系統(tǒng)。人工智能應(yīng)用可用于各種領(lǐng)域,包括圖像識(shí)別、自然語言處理、游戲和機(jī)器人控制。
什么是機(jī)器學(xué)習(xí)?
機(jī)器學(xué)習(xí)是人工智能的一個(gè)子領(lǐng)域,專注于開發(fā)可以從數(shù)據(jù)中學(xué)習(xí)的計(jì)算機(jī)系統(tǒng)。機(jī)器學(xué)習(xí)算法用于分析數(shù)據(jù),然后使用該分析來提高系統(tǒng)的性能。
機(jī)器學(xué)習(xí)和人工智能有什么區(qū)別?
機(jī)器學(xué)習(xí)和人工智能之間的區(qū)別在于,機(jī)器學(xué)習(xí)關(guān)注的是開發(fā)可以從數(shù)據(jù)中學(xué)習(xí)的系統(tǒng),而人工智能關(guān)注的是開發(fā)可以推理、學(xué)習(xí)和自主行動(dòng)的系統(tǒng)。
人工智能應(yīng)用可用于各種領(lǐng)域,包括圖像識(shí)別、自然語言處理、游戲和機(jī)器人控制。這些應(yīng)用是可能的,因?yàn)槿斯ぶ悄芟到y(tǒng)可以自主推理和行動(dòng)。
另一方面,機(jī)器學(xué)習(xí)算法用于分析數(shù)據(jù),然后使用該分析來提高系統(tǒng)的性能。機(jī)器學(xué)習(xí)算法可分為三大類:監(jiān)督機(jī)器學(xué)習(xí)、無監(jiān)督機(jī)器學(xué)習(xí)和強(qiáng)化機(jī)器學(xué)習(xí)。
監(jiān)督機(jī)器學(xué)習(xí)算法用于分析數(shù)據(jù),然后使用該分析來預(yù)測(cè)未來。無監(jiān)督機(jī)器學(xué)習(xí)算法用于根據(jù)每個(gè)組中數(shù)據(jù)點(diǎn)之間的相似性將數(shù)據(jù)聚類到組中。強(qiáng)化機(jī)器學(xué)習(xí)是一種開發(fā)系統(tǒng)的技術(shù),可以通過試錯(cuò)法從環(huán)境中學(xué)習(xí)。
人工智能和機(jī)器學(xué)習(xí)之間的主要區(qū)別
人工智能是一種允許機(jī)器模擬人類行為的技術(shù),而機(jī)器學(xué)習(xí)是人工智能的一種形式,它可以幫助計(jì)算機(jī)在沒有編程的情況下學(xué)習(xí)如何做事。
AI 是一種計(jì)算機(jī)程序,旨在像人類一樣解決復(fù)雜問題,而 ML 旨在使機(jī)器能夠從過去的數(shù)據(jù)中學(xué)習(xí)并提供準(zhǔn)確的輸出。
AI 有助于創(chuàng)建像人類一樣執(zhí)行任務(wù)的智能系統(tǒng),而 ML 使用數(shù)據(jù)來教機(jī)器執(zhí)行任何任務(wù)并提供準(zhǔn)確的結(jié)果。
深度學(xué)習(xí)和機(jī)器學(xué)習(xí)是人工智能的兩個(gè)主要類別,而深度學(xué)習(xí)是機(jī)器學(xué)習(xí)的一個(gè)主要子集。
AI 的范圍很廣,而 ML 的范圍有限。
人工智能可以分為強(qiáng)人工智能、通用人工智能和弱人工智能三種能力,而機(jī)器學(xué)習(xí)主要可以分為強(qiáng)化學(xué)習(xí)、無監(jiān)督學(xué)習(xí)和監(jiān)督學(xué)習(xí)。
AI包括推理、學(xué)習(xí)和自我修正,而ML包括自我修正和學(xué)習(xí)。
AI 還是 ML 哪個(gè)先出現(xiàn)?
AI 是一個(gè)目標(biāo),而 ML 是實(shí)現(xiàn)該目標(biāo)的方法。如果您對(duì)機(jī)器學(xué)習(xí)感興趣,則無需在開始機(jī)器學(xué)習(xí)之前學(xué)習(xí)人工智能。您可以直接開始學(xué)習(xí)這些技術(shù)是如何單獨(dú)工作的。
但是,如果您有興趣實(shí)施自然語言處理應(yīng)用程序和計(jì)算機(jī)視覺,可以通過一種簡(jiǎn)單的方法開始使用 AI。
我可以在沒有機(jī)器學(xué)習(xí)的情況下學(xué)習(xí) AI 嗎?
為了理解人工智能,您需要對(duì)機(jī)器學(xué)習(xí)有基本的了解。但是,這并不意味著沒有 ML 就無法學(xué)習(xí) AI。
最后的想法
總之,雖然機(jī)器學(xué)習(xí)和人工智能是相關(guān)的領(lǐng)域,但它們實(shí)際上是完全不同的。機(jī)器學(xué)習(xí)專注于開發(fā)可以從數(shù)據(jù)中學(xué)習(xí)的系統(tǒng),而人工智能則專注于開發(fā)可以推理、學(xué)習(xí)和自主行動(dòng)的系統(tǒng)。這兩個(gè)領(lǐng)域有不同的目標(biāo),并使用不同的技術(shù)來實(shí)現(xiàn)這些目標(biāo)。